プロジェクトプロパティ
プロジェクトプロパティは、単一のプロジェクトの構成パラメータを保存する名前と値のペアです。 プロジェクトプロパティは、プロジェクト内のすべてのレシピのプロパティデータツリーで使用できます。 Workflow appsページエディターのページデータモーダルでも、プロジェクトプロパティにアクセスできます。
プロジェクトプロパティは、コネクション、レシピ、Workflow appsにまたがる複雑なデプロイメントモデルで役立ちます。 たとえば、通知連絡先のメールアドレスを示すプロパティを定義できます。 プロジェクトプロパティが存在する同じプロジェクト内のすべてのレシピまたはWorkflow appページは、データツリーからこの値を検索し、同じ受信者にメールを送信できます。
プロジェクトプロパティは、Environment propertiesとは異なり、スコープがより狭くなります。 Environment propertiesはWorkatoアカウント内でグローバルに使用できますが、プロジェクトプロパティは、作成および管理する特定のプロジェクトのプロジェクトレベルでのみ使用できます。
プロジェクトプロパティのジョブ実行動作
ジョブは、プロジェクトプロパティ値の変更を動的に検出して更新しません。 プロジェクトプロパティ値は、設計上、ジョブ実行の開始時に固定されます。 プロジェクトプロパティ値に対して動的な検出が必要な場合は、ルックアップ テーブルを使用できます。
機密性の高いプロパティを含むプロジェクトにアクセスできるユーザーの範囲を狭めることで、機密性の高いプロパティを一般的なアクセスから非表示にできます。
権限
Workatoでは、カスタムロールを作成することで、ロールベースのアクセス制御(RBAC)を使用して、プロジェクトプロパティとEnvironment propertiesの両方に詳細な権限を設定できます。
プロジェクトプロパティの権限は、ワークスペース管理者 > アクセス制御 > プロジェクトロール > + プロジェクトロールを追加で使用できます。
プロジェクトプロパティの権限
プロジェクト権限の詳細を確認します。
制限
プロジェクトプロパティには、次の制限が適用されます:
| 説明 | 制限 |
|---|---|
| プロジェクトあたりのプロジェクトプロパティの最大数 | 1,000 |
| プロジェクトプロパティ名の最大長 | 100文字 |
| プロジェクトプロパティ値の最大長 | 1,024文字 |
関連情報
プロジェクトプロパティを実装する方法については、次のガイドを参照してください:
Last updated: